Kitsune

Kitsune are the mortal children of fox spirits, instilled with an inherent sense of destiny and a proclivity for mischief. The majority of kitsune society exists in demiplanar monasteries or hidden away in the thick bamboo forests of Izumo and Zhongho.

Each kitsune is born with one tail and grows more as they gain wisdom, up to a maximum of nine tails. Kitsunes can live for centuries, with the most powerful, nine-tailed masters reaching ages of 1,000 years or more. These masters often become divine beings, leaving the mortal world to ascend to the Celestial Heavens.

Rambunctious young kitsune who haven’t already run off in search of mischief are often sent away in the company of a master, with the hope that the outside world will tame their wilder impulses.

Kitsune and their fox spirit parents believe in the betterment of the world through trickery: whether it’s a prank to bring a smile to a sad child’s face or a grand plot to bring down an oppressor.

Heritage

  • Ability Score Increase: When determining your character’s ability scores, increase one score by 2 and increase a different score by 1, or increase three different scores by 1. You can't raise any of your scores above 20.
  • Creature Type: You are a Fey.
  • Age: Kitsune have been known to live for over 1,000 years and are thought to be functionally immortal.
  • Languages: You can read, speak and write Common, Celestial and Kitsune
  • Size: Your size is Medium.
  • Speed: Your base walking speed is 35 ft.
  • Born Trickster: You know the Prestidigitation cantrip.
  • Fox's Luck: When you make an attack roll, ability check, or saving throw, you may roll an additional die. You may do this after the roll has been made but before the outcome is determined, choosing which of the d20s is used for the result. You may use this ability a number of times equal to your proficiency bonus, regaining all uses after a long rest.
  • Mystic Tunnel: Once per week, you can use an action to create a temporary portal between two locations. The portal openings must both be on solid ground and have a maximum distance between them of 10 miles. Alternatively, you may create a portal to a location you are familiar with on a different plane, exiting at a random spot within 5 miles of that location. Portals can only accommodate Medium or smaller creatures and disappear 1 hour after they're created.
  • Subrace: Two subraces of kitsune exist: young foxes and wisened masters. Choose one of them for your character.
Variants

Young Fox

  • Ability Score Increase: Your Dexterity or Charisma score increases by 1.
  • Fox Form: As an action, you may take the form of a fox. Your hit points remain the same, but all of your other stats and abilities change to those of a fox. You can't cast or maintain spells, and your ability to speak or take any action that requires hands is limited to the capabilities of this form. You can remain in your alternate form indefinitely, and you can shift back to your true kitsune form by using this ability again.

Wisened Master

  • Ability Score Increase: Your Wisdom or Charisma score increases by 1.
  • Humanoid Form: As an action, you may take the form of a humanoid. This form must be of a Medium humanoid race you have seen before, be of the same body type and height as your true form and have roughly analogous physical traits, such as hair color. You can remain in your alternate form indefinitely, and you can shift back to your true kitsune form by using this ability again.

As the fox spirits who birth mortal kitsune have no need of names, it falls to others or the kitsune themself to create one. Young kitsune are often named after something they feel a significant connection with. As they age, kitsune may choose to rename themselves after an object or event that granted them the wisdom to gain a new tail.
